Haykin excels at presenting a unified view of adaptive filters. Instead of treating Least-Mean-Square (LMS) and Recursive Least-Squares (RLS) as isolated algorithms, he builds a mathematical bridge between them, allowing readers to understand the trade-offs in computational complexity versus convergence speed. 2.
